How to Choose the Best Work Light for Your Needs?

Choosing from the best work lights on the market comes down to matching the light’s strengths to your specific tasks. Here is what actually matters when making that decision.

Brightness: How Many Lumens Do You Really Need

Lumens measure total light output, and your needs vary dramatically by task. For close-range detail work like wiring or reading labels, 100 to 500 lumens is sufficient. For under-hood automotive work and garage tasks, look for 1000 to 3000 lumens. For lighting an entire room or outdoor work area, you want 5000 lumens or more.

More lumens is not always better. A 15000-lumen light in a small space creates harsh shadows and glare. Dimmable options or multiple brightness modes let you match output to the task, which also extends battery life on cordless models.

Power Source: Corded, Cordless, or Hybrid

Corded lights like the LUTEC 6290Pro and SOARFLY 3-head offer unlimited runtime and maximum brightness, but you are tethered to an outlet. Cordless lights using tool-brand batteries (DEWALT 20V, EGO 56V) give you portability and ecosystem compatibility, but you need to manage battery charge levels.

USB-C rechargeable lights like the DEWALT DCL182 and LUTEC compact model are self-contained with no battery platform dependency, making them great grab-and-go options. The trade-off is that when the internal battery degrades, the entire light needs replacement.

Durability: IP Ratings Explained

The IP (Ingress Protection) rating tells you how well a light resists dust and water. The first digit ranges from 0 to 6 (dust protection) and the second from 0 to 9 (water protection). An IP54 rating handles dust and splashes, IP55 handles water jets, IP65 handles low-pressure water spray, and IP66 handles powerful water jets.

For indoor garage use, IP54 is usually adequate. For outdoor construction or wet environments, look for IP65 or higher. The SOARFLY’s IP66 rating makes it the most weather-capable option on this list.

Mounting Options for Real-World Work

Magnetic bases are invaluable for automotive and metal-fabrication work. Tripod stands elevate light above head height for area illumination. Hanging hooks and rotating heads let you position light in tight spaces. The best work lights offer multiple mounting methods so you are never stuck without a way to aim them.

Reddit users in r/Tools consistently emphasize that mounting flexibility matters more than raw brightness. A 500-lumen light you can position perfectly will outperform a 5000-lumen light you cannot aim at your work area.

Battery Platform Compatibility

This is the factor most buyers overlook. If you already own DEWALT 20V tools, buying a DEWALT work light means your existing batteries and charger work with it. The same applies to EGO 56V owners considering the LT1000. This compatibility can save you significant money and eliminates the need for separate charging systems.

If you do not own any cordless tool batteries, a self-contained rechargeable light with USB-C charging is often the smarter choice. You avoid platform lock-in and get a complete package in one purchase.
